fix: Creating an integration application with the same name results in a server error.

pull/14968/head
wangruidong 2025-03-03 18:26:19 +08:00 committed by w940853815
parent edd998da20
commit 76dd2f8153
1 changed files with 2 additions and 1 deletions

View File

@ -4,9 +4,10 @@ from rest_framework import serializers
from accounts.models import IntegrationApplication
from acls.serializers.rules import ip_group_child_validator, ip_group_help_text
from common.serializers.fields import JSONManyToManyField
from orgs.mixins.serializers import BulkOrgResourceModelSerializer
class IntegrationApplicationSerializer(serializers.ModelSerializer):
class IntegrationApplicationSerializer(BulkOrgResourceModelSerializer):
accounts = JSONManyToManyField(label=_('Account'))
ip_group = serializers.ListField(
default=['*'], label=_('Access IP'), help_text=ip_group_help_text,